Why is the so big? We are an all hazards response organization and our trucks must be big enough to carry equipment for: - Hazardous Materials/ Weapons of Mass Destruction Incidents ... - Vehicle Accidents - Fires - Life Threatening Medical Emergencies - Water Rescues - Trench Rescues - Natural Disasters - Confined Space Rescues - High Angle Rescues - Animal Rescues - Ice Rescues - Building Collapses - And any other incident we are called to The fire service is the communities toolbox. We train to handle any situation that may be presented to us. The green truck in this picture is a 1998 Spartan rescue pumper. The yellow truck in the background is a 1982 Ford tanker. Saturday Winfield Foley Fire Protection District was dispatched to the area of Creek Road in Moscow Mills to assist Lincoln County Fire for the report of a house on fire. Chief 6100 arrived on the scene and stated they had a working fire with smoke showing from all sides. When Engine 6144 arrived on the scene their crew quickly made an interior attack on the fire and knocked down a large part of the fire. The fire had already extended into the attic. This made it extremely difficult to get extinguished quickly due to the 40 mile an hour wind gusts. Eventually the blaze was brought under control safely. No injuries were reported, and the cause of the fire is unknown. #mutualaid #insidewffpd

There is a heightened fire danger this afternoon for areas north of Interstate 70 for a combination of low relative humidity values, dry fuels, and sustained southwest winds of 10 to 15 mph. The heightened fire danger will likely continue across most of the region on Wednesday. NWS

Winfield Foley Fire Protection District has been extremely busy this month. Within the past 10 days we have ran 25 calls of service. These calls have been multiple structure fires, motor vehicle accidents, vehicle fires, and EMS calls. This puts our call volume total at 493 calls of service this year. Our call volume has increased to say the least over the years. We are up 38 calls from this time last year. #InsideWFFPD
